Based on 85 recent sales, the median property price is £580,000 (about £538 per square foot) in Canons area, with individual transactions ranging from £135,000 up to £1,496,284.
| Type | Sales | Median | £/sq ft |
|---|---|---|---|
| Detached | 11 | £945,000 | £623 |
| Semi-Detached | 26 | £767,635 | £577 |
| Terraced | 5 | £600,000 | £445 |
| Flats | 43 | £360,000 | £494 |

Postcode HA8 7RE is located in a major urban area, within the Canons ward of Harrow in the London region, and forms part of the Canons Park area. It has average deprivation and very low crime levels, with around 35.9 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 72% below the London average of 130 per 1,000. The average income per household in Canons Park is £79,501 per year. The nearest station is Canons Park, about 0.4 miles away. There are 8 primary and 4 secondary schools in the area. There are 3 parks nearby, the closest large park is Canons Park.
